What are the next-gen wind power innovations?

Here are eight of the most exciting of these next-gen wind power innovations. Horizontal axis wind turbines are the most common turbine arrangement today. However, vertical axis wind turbines (VAWTs) — where the blades rotate perpendicular to the ground rather than parallel to it — perform better in inconsistent wind conditions.

What are the trends in wind energy technology?

Advanced Turbine Designs One of the most significant trends in wind energy technology is the development of larger and more efficient turbines. Modern wind turbines have grown in size, with rotor diameters now exceeding 150 meters. These larger turbines can capture more wind energy, increasing their power output.

Could a three-bladed wind turbine be the future of wind energy?

In 2024, engineers created unusual turbine designs to harvest wind energy more efficiently. The traditional three-bladed wind turbine still dominates most wind farms, onshore and offshore, but that model could change. Engineers have developed and refined several unorthodox designs for generating wind energy.
